I donāt think they do it as much these days, but in the earlier days of Netflix stepping up as a genuine studio, they would sign actors to multi-project contracts. Actors wouldn't necessarily know at the time what those projects would be, but thats why a lot of actors tend to show up in multiple earlier Netflix projects. Ben Barnes is another one of these actors.
